>>J'ai vu cette discussion. Comme j'avais constaté de nombreux problèmes
>>avec frenchle (et que celui-ci n'est
>>pas distribué par défaut) je ne m'en était pas mélé. J'ai écris cette
>>fois-ci car la solution de lyx-1.4.0pre1 ne me
>>paraît pas valable. A mon avis la solution définitive doit marcher avec
>>toutes les distributions TeTeX que frenchle
>>soit installé ou non. La méthode de lyx-1.3.x vérifie ce critère alors
>>que celle de lyx-1.4.0pre1 non.
A mon sens ça fonctionne comme suit:
1 babel version >= 2003-06-07
L'option de classe french suffit pour charger frenchb (french est devenu un
alias de frenchb),
Les anciens réglages qui passent les deux options en options de classe doivent
fonctionner correctement.
Si on tient à frenchle
\usepackage[frenchle]{babel}
dans le préambule force le chargement de frenchle.ldf
Par contre frenchle en option de classe dans Format -> Document échoue (ignoré
par babel)
2 babel version < 2003-06-07
french est un alias de frenchle, et le charge si passé comme seule option de
classe.
Dans ce cas deux solutions pour éviter frenchle tout en passsant french à
varioref ou autre:
a/ frenchb comme option explicite à babel (dans le préambule)
\usepackage[frenchb]{babel}
b/ frenchb comme option explicite à babel (dans les préférences)
\usepackage[frenchb]{babel}
puisque French ne pointe plus vers frenchb
(inconvénient: l'option n'est plus liée au document)
c/ frenchb comme option de classe
(votre courrier suggère que
\documentclass[french,frenchb]{article}
fonctionne comme voulu avec ces versions anciennes de babel).
Pas de clash du fait que lyx utilise implicitement \usepackage{babel} sans
option explicite,
ce qui paraît hautement souhaitable.
Merci de confirmer
- que la version courante de babel que vous utilisez est bien antérieure au 7
juin 2003
- que dans ce cas les solutions 2a 2b 2c fonctionnent correctement
(je n'ai plus cette version de babel, je ne peux pas vérifier si
\documentclass[french,frenchb]{article}
charge bien frenchb).
Si 2b fonctionne, il me semble que les vieux documents sont réutilisables sans
changement:
avec French comme langage et frenchb comme Autre option, lyx exporte les
options dans le bon ordre.
J'ai personnellement incité à modifier les menus de cette façon parce qu'il me
semble qu'il faut
que LyX prenne en considération l'évolution de babel.
A suivre
--
Jean-Pierre